Transaction 76c35283a8acc3617d9210243288789d52ffaa03faf8d0895be80e1310e9a579
1 Input
1 Output
-
76c35283a8acc3617d9210243288789d52ffaa03faf8d0895be80e1310e9a579:0
- value
- 244913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 180e3ed0de2e4860fb94987ae5c2b1447e566e6b OP_EQUAL
- address
- 33tDCw76AHsabzNE3taYyfKbhY5FbUp1eQ